    Dynamic Structure of Reality.Nelson R. Orringer - 2003 - University of Illinois Press.
    Dynamic Structure of Reality makes available in English some of the most mature thought of the modern Spanish philosopher Xavier Zubiri. He first presented this material as a set of 1968 public lectures in Madrid. They were collected, edited, and published in 1989 as Estructura dinámica de la realidad. In 1962 Zubiri had published Sobre la esencia, a work of metaphysics that was praised by critics with one qualification: its treatment of reality was too static. The 1968 course was (...)

  35. Kinematics, Dynamics, and the Structure of Physical Theory.Erik Curiel - unknown
    Every physical theory has two different forms of mathematical equations to represent its target systems: the dynamical and the kinematical. Kinematical constraints are differentiated from equations of motion by the fact that their particular form is fixed once and for all, irrespective of the interactions the system enters into. By contrast, the particular form of a system's equations of motion depends essentially on the particular interaction the system enters into. All contemporary accounts of the structure and semantics of (...)

    (1 other version)Dynamical versus structural explanations in scientific revolutions.Mauro Dorato - 2014 - Synthese 194 (7):2307-2327.
    By briefly reviewing three well-known scientific revolutions in fundamental physics (the discovery of inertia, of special relativity and of general relativity), I claim that problems that were supposed to be crying for a dynamical explanation in the old paradigm ended up receiving a structural explanation in the new one. This claim is meant to give more substance to Kuhn’s view that revolutions are accompanied by a shift in what needs to be explained, while suggesting at the same time the (...)
